About this book
In this third edition, the authors describe and demonstrate programming in the language C as defined by ANSI standard X3, 159-1989. As in the previous editions, the approach and treatment emphasises the importance of good program structure and style. This is reinforced by the authors' own system of 'style scoring' used for many of the program examples. All the basic features of C are covered in the first seven chapters. More advanced features are dealt with in chapters 8-10, while chapter 11 offers guidance on program style. The final chapter lists the functions and features provided by C-standard conformant implementations, stressing aspects of portability.
